20080219468 | APPARATUS FOR TRANSMITTING SOUND TO A FETUS - An apparatus for delivering sound to a fetus through a pregnant woman's abdomen. In a preferred embodiment, the apparatus utilizes limited-volume, modular sound transmitters encased in housings which are affixed on their undersides with a compound that safety adheres each transmitter to any appropriate location on the outer wall of the abdomen. The transmitters and their respective housings are connected to each other electronically at one end by an audio plug, not unlike commercial headphones, where is situated an additional audio jack meant for the purpose of simultaneous listening. An external case holds the housings together when not in use thereby protecting the adhesive compound from the elements. Alternatively, the apparatus may include shells adapted to receive commercially available sound transmitters such as ear buds. | 09-11-2008 |

20090299284 | Balloon Catheter Tip Design - The present invention is directed to distal tip designs for catheter, wherein distal tip material is positioned about an inner shaft. The distal tip material may also be used as a tie layer for thermally bonding two incompatible materials together, such as a waist portion of a balloon to the inner shaft. | 12-03-2009 |

20090068309 | GLUTEN-FREE BEER AND METHOD FOR MAKING THE SAME - A gluten-free beer derived from fermentable sugars obtained from an enzymatic reaction with gluten-free cereals and grains, and a method of making a gluten-free beer that includes dissolving enzyme-produced fermentable sugars derived from gluten-free cereals and grains in water to produce an aqueous solution, adding a yeast nutrient, a protein coagulant and hops to the aqueous solution to form an aqueous brew, and fermenting the aqueous brew by the addition of yeast to produce a gluten-free beer. | 03-12-2009 |

20110095513 | SEAT - A seat assembly having a seat structure, a cover, a back panel, and a package plate. The back panel has a lateral wall that covers a receiving space in which a side airbag module is arranged. The package plate is arranged between the lateral wall and the side airbag module. The package plate has a back end that engages the seat structure and a front end disposed opposite the back end that is located within the receiving space. An airbag of the side airbag module is configured to deploy between the front end and the cover and between the cover and a free end of the lateral wall. | 04-28-2011 |
